Craft a love letter to your boo, friends, family, neighbors or the city -- anything and anyone!
About this Event

How to Write a Love Letter

Thursday, May 16, 2024

5:30 pm - 7:30 pm

Learn and practice the many ways to express the depth, sweetness and agony of love. The dozen slides that will be presented have led to a love letter that generated a long-term relationship.

Even and especially if you are already boo’d up: they deserve to hear how much they mean to you.

Be inspired by the love stories of history and the ones in our community to explore your feelings through words and art!

Potluck prompt: Bring food you learned how to make from a lover.
